The Apple Vision Pro will be released in spring 2024 – so very soon

The Apple Vision Pro was unveiled in June 2023, when Apple announced that the advanced AR headset would be released in spring 2024. It looks like the iPhone makers will keep their promise: initial sources expect a release as early as this month

Apple Vision Pro: January 26 or 27 is being discussed

A rumor is currently circulating in Chinese media that the Apple Vision Pro will be released in the USA on January 27. The rumor comes from (Wall Street Insights), a Chinese investor news service.

The information is said to have been obtained exclusively from people involved in the supply chain of the Apple Vision Pro. 

Independently of this, the well-informed Apple insider (Ming-Chi Kuo) also assumes a release in January. 

These rumors are now also confirmed by Bloomberg’s Mark Gurman. However, he believes that January 26 – a Friday – is more likely. However, Apple has already presented new products on Saturdays, such as the first iPad. 

Gurman initially assumed that Apple would release the Vision Pro in March 2024, but a January release was targeted. The emergence of the new rumors could be an indication that Apple could stick to the original plan.

According to Bloomberg, it will probably be necessary to make an appointment at an Apple Store to purchase the Vision Pro Each headset will be customized for each customer. The price is said to be 3,500 US dollars
